Little Red Riding Hood
Promotional postcard for Little Red Riding Hood at the Queen Alexandra Theatre, Birmingham for 1908-9. This postcard advertises the impresario Lester Collingwood more than the pantomime. Collingwood was a flamboyant personality who sported a magnificent moustache. He had extensive theatre experience and was particularly associated with melodrama. Many theatres at the time had a royal connection, and Collingwood bowed to tradition by renaming the theatre to honour Queen Alexandra. He is shown here between "past" and "future" ships named Collingwood
